About San Francisco Compute

Provider of training clusters intended for startups, grad students, and research labs. The company makes pre-training clusters and short-term bursts on large supercomputers for big training runs, where compute contracts are traded in real-time, and by bringing a new kind of participant into the supply chain, traders enabling clients to burst into large portions of the cluster to scale up their model without having to sign an expensive long-term contract.
